The first leaked GPU specs for AMD’s RX 9060 XT appear and it’s pretty much an RX 9070 XT chopped in two

Leaked specifications of AMD’s upcoming RX 9060 XT reveal it is essentially half of the RX 9070 XT. Designed to compete directly with Nvidia’s RTX 5060 Ti, this new graphics card targets the mid-range market.

An RX 9070 XT Chopped in Two

Described as “pretty much an RX 9070 XT chopped in two,” the RX 9060 XT is expected to deliver performance roughly half that of its higher-end sibling. This design strategy suggests that AMD is repurposing the successful architecture of the RX 9070 XT to cater to a different segment of the market, maximizing efficiency and cost-effectiveness.

Going Head-to-Head with Nvidia’s RTX 5060 Ti

The RX 9060 XT is “named and specced to meet Nvidia’s RTX 5060 Ti head-on.” By directly targeting Nvidia’s offering, AMD is intensifying the competition in the mid-range graphics card space. Consumers can anticipate comparable performance levels between the two, potentially driving innovation and better pricing within the industry.
